CEC Entertainment, LLC, headquartered in Irving, Texas, is a nationally recognized leader in family dining and entertainment. The company proudly operates the iconic Chuck E. Cheese, Peter Piper Pizza, and Chuck's Arcade brands. These brands are dedicated to creating joyful, lasting memories through quality food, fun, and play experiences designed for families and children. CEC Entertainment celebrates over half a million birthdays annually, making it a premier venue where kids of all ages can enjoy a safe and entertaining environment. The company's commitment to safety is demonstrated through initiatives like the Kid Check® program and substantial community support, having donated over $24 million to schools and nonprofits.

Chuck E. Cheese is known as a place Where a Kid Can Be a Kid®, offering a dynamic play environment combined with delicious food. The brand is also highly regarded for its emphasis on STEM education, winning the "Best in STEM" award in 2025, and it was named one of America’s Greatest Workplaces. This recognition highlights CEC Entertainment's leadership not only in innovation but also in employee well-being. Peter Piper Pizza provides a neighborhood pizzeria experience, combining quality food with engaging entertainment, and prides itself on strengthening family and community bonds with the motto "The Fun is Baked In." Both brands champion physical wellness and development for children through interactive attractions.

CEC Entertainment and its franchisees operate nearly 600 Chuck E. Cheese locations and more than 120 Peter Piper Pizza venues across 45 states and 18 countries. The position open is for Party Hosts at Chuck E. Cheese. Party Hosts play an essential role in elevating the experience of every celebration held at the restaurant. The role involves preparing the party area by setting up tables, taking orders, attending to guests, and ensuring that each birthday child has a fun and memorable party. Party Hosts are actively engaged in making events lively and enjoyable, contributing directly to the company’s core mission of providing excellent entertainment and customer service.

This role is suitable for first-time job seekers and offers flexible schedules, competitive pay, and a unique "Work Today, Get Paid Tomorrow" pay program. Party Hosts receive commissions based on Membership and Fun Pass sales, providing potential earnings dependence on sales performance. Benefits include a 50% meal discount during shifts, scholarships, perks and discount programs, an employee referral program, paid sick leave, and voluntary part-time benefits, among others. The work environment requires physical activity such as lifting up to 50 pounds, standing, bending, and walking during shifts, fostering an active and energetic work atmosphere.
